What is an International Driver Permit (IDP)?
An International Driver Permit is a file that allows motorists to lawfully drive a vehicle in foreign nations. It acts as a translation of your domestic driver's license and is acknowledged in many countries worldwide, consisting of Poland. It is especially crucial for travelers who prepare to lease cars and trucks or drive while abroad, as some nations have particular requirements regarding foreign drivers.

Comprehending regional driving laws is vital for a safe and enjoyable driving experience in Poland. Here are some crucial rules every driver must know:
Driving RuleInformationUsage of SeatbeltsSeatbelts are obligatory for all passengers and drivers.Speed LimitsUrban locations: 50 km/h, extra-urban: 90 km/h, highways: 140 km/h (note: limitations can be less in particular locations).Alcohol LimitThe legal limit is 0.02% for skilled motorists, and 0% for beginner and expert motorists.Cellphone UsageUsage of portable devices is prohibited; hands-free kits are permitted.RoundaboutsCars inside the roundabout have the right-of-way.InterstateSpecific highways require a toll; purchases can frequently be made on-site or by means of electronic tags.Often Asked Questions (FAQ)1.
